Using a trainer in Stronghold Crusader isn't just about "cheating" to win; it’s about changing how you play the game.

Unlike modern RTS games, Stronghold Crusader has limited free-build options on skirmish maps. A trainer effectively turns any map into a creative sandbox. You can build sprawling, historical castles with triple-layered walls and hundreds of towers without ever worrying about running out of stone or gold. 2. If you are running the (with the massive army cap) or the Steam HD version , a classic v1.3 trainer will crash your game immediately. The memory addresses are completely different.

Launch Stronghold Crusader . Look at the bottom-left or bottom-right corner of the main menu screen. Ensure it explicitly displays or v1.3-HD .
